They are even closer related to dinosaurs than reptiles like alligators, even though dinosaurs were … WebNov 4, 2010 · Millions of years ago, archosaurs diverged into several groups, scientists say. One became modern crocodilians, and another dinosaurs. The dinosaurs evolved many forms, including the smaller and feathered kind, like the archaeopteryx, which is considered ancestral to modern birds. chesapeake dental conference 2023
